To avoid traffic congestion, the Royal Oman Police (ROP), has specified timings on Thursdays and Saturdays for prohibiting truck movement on a number of roads in various governorates of the Sultanate of Oman.

“Royal Oman Police announces that truck movement is not permitted on Thursday and Saturday as follows: on Thursday from 12 pm – 4 pm and on Saturday from 4 pm – 10 pm to avoid traffic congestion on the roads mentioned below:

1. Main roads in Muscat Governorate.

2. Al Dhakhiliyah Road (Muscat – Bidbid Bridge.)

3. Al Batinah Highway (Muscat – Shinas.)

ROP urges all truck drivers to comply with the above-mentioned instructions for their own safety and the safety of road users.
